After fading from the rotation at Pumas, the Colombian midfielder is set for a fresh start in MLS following a late agreement between clubs.

He vanished from the Pumas call-up list… and the MLS was waiting
José Caicedo’s time with Pumas has come to an end. The midfielder was not included by Efraín Juárez for the trip to face Necaxa in Aguascalientes after receiving approval from the club to leave Liga MX and continue his career in Major League Soccer, where he is set to sign following a period of limited playing time with the university side.
Pumas are trying to rebound from a midweek defeat to Toluca at the Estadio Olímpico Universitario, and the coaching staff traveled with what it considers its strongest available squad. However, Caicedo was not part of the call-up at all – not even on the bench – signaling that his departure was already underway.
What happened between Caicedo and the Pumas front office?
The player received an offer to move to MLS after seeing his minutes shrink drastically with Pumas. Juárez was open to the transfer, but the club’s front office initially resisted letting him go and delayed negotiations for as long as possible.
According to journalist César Luis Merlo, the leadership group headed by Antonio Sancho ultimately accepted an offer from the Portland Timbers for the midfielder, despite earlier attempts to block his exit just before the team’s road game against Necaxa.
Portland is offering Caicedo a four-year contract. The player has already reached a verbal agreement, and the move only required the clubs to finalize terms – something Juárez had approved even before Sancho made the final decision.
Frozen out by Juárez during Clausura 2026
During the Clausura 2026 tournament, Caicedo had almost no role under Juárez. He appeared in just three games, totaling 39 minutes of action.
That marks a dramatic drop compared with the previous tournament, when the midfielder played 14 games and accumulated 1,154 minutes, while also featuring in the Concacaf Champions Cup and the play-in round against Pachuca.
